You asked:

Within the last three years, from 1st October 2015 until 1st October 2018, how many road traffic incidents across Northumbria have involved either a Deliveroo driver, cyclist or moped rider?

 I would appreciate if your response could include the date of the incident, location, type of vehicle involve, the severity of the incident (injuries/fatalities) and if further action was taken.

In Response:

We have now had the opportunity to fully consider your request and I provide a response for your attention.

Following receipt of your request, searches were conducted with the Corporate Development Department of Northumbria Police. I can confirm that the information you have requested is held by Northumbria Police.

The results for searches made of the Central database for the keyword ‘Deliveroo’  that fit the criteria of your request are as follows

 

24/05/2016 -    Benwell/Elswick - Motorcycles causing a nuisance - Deployed to address but no motorbikes in the vicinity

16/07/2016 -    Central - Seat Ibiza and a motorcycle - No further action taken

23/09/2018 -     Central - Combi van and cyclist - British Transport Police dealing
